Testowanie wydajności dla dużej liczby użytkowników korzystających jednocześnie
Testowanie wydajności dla ruchu użytkowników o dużej jednoczesności ma na celu symulowanie tysięcy wirtualnych użytkowników jednocześnie z ponad 26 regionów chmurowych. Ten szablon pomaga zapewnić, że Twoja aplikacja lub system pozostaje responsywny, stabilny i zdolny do skutecznego radzenia sobie z nagłymi wzrostami aktywności użytkowników. Korzystając z usługi testowania obciążenia LoadFocus, ten szablon zapewnia kompleksowe podejście do wykrywania wąskich gardeł wydajności, optymalizacji zasobów systemowych oraz utrzymania płynnego doświadczenia użytkownika w warunkach dużego obciążenia.
Jakie jest testowanie wydajności dla ruchu użytkowników o dużej konkurencji?
Testowanie wydajności dla ruchu użytkowników o dużej konkurencji skupia się na symulowaniu dużej liczby równoczesnych użytkowników w celu oceny zdolności Twojej aplikacji do utrzymania wydajności podczas stresu. Ten szablon wykorzystuje LoadFocus (Usługa testowania obciążenia LoadFocus) do przeprowadzania skalowalnych testów obciążeniowych z ponad 26 regionów chmurowych. Wynikiem jest realistyczna ocena tego, jak dobrze Twoja aplikacja lub system radzi sobie z maksymalnym obciążeniem użytkowników.
Z tym szablonem będziesz postępować zgodnie z ustalonym podejściem do konfigurowania, wykonania i interpretacji testów wydajności, zapewniając, że Twoja infrastruktura jest przygotowana na wymagania użytkowników rzeczywistego świata.
W jaki sposób ten szablon pomaga?
Ten szablon zapewnia jasne wskazówki dotyczące konfigurowania testów o dużej konkurencji, identyfikowania wąskich gardeł i optymalizacji wydajności. Podkreśla praktyczne wskazówki i praktyczne wdrożenie.
Dlaczego potrzebujemy testowania wydajności dla ruchu o dużej konkurencji?
Wysoka konkurencja użytkowników może ujawnić słabości w projektowaniu systemu, kodzie aplikacji lub infrastrukturze. Ten szablon zapewnia, że Twój system działa niezawodnie, unika przestojów i zapewnia doskonałe doświadczenie użytkownika w okresach wysokiego ruchu.
- Wykrywanie wąskich gardeł: Identyfikacja wolno działających komponentów, takich jak interfejsy API, bazy danych lub integracje zewnętrzne.
- Optymalizacja alokacji zasobów: Zapewnienie efektywnego wykorzystania zasobów systemowych podczas obciążenia.
- Zachowanie satysfakcji użytkownika: Zapewnienie spójnej wydajności, nawet w scenariuszach o dużym zapotrzebowaniu.
Jak działa testowanie wydajności dla ruchu o dużej konkurencji?
Ten szablon przedstawia metody symulowania realistycznych wzorców aktywności użytkownika. Korzystając z LoadFocus, możesz projektować, wykonywać i analizować scenariusze o dużej konkurencji, aby ocenić i poprawić wydajność systemu.
Kluczowe elementy tego szablonu
1. Konfiguracja scenariusza
Tworzenie realistycznych wzorców zachowań użytkownika. Szablon pomaga zdefiniować działania takie jak logowanie, przeglądanie i przetwarzanie danych.
2. Obciążenie wirtualnych użytkowników
Skalowanie testów do tysięcy równoczesnych użytkowników za pomocą LoadFocus, umożliwiając dokładne symulowanie szczytowego ruchu.
3. Śledzenie metryk
Śledzenie kluczowych wskaźników wydajności, takich jak czasy odpowiedzi, przepustowość i wskaźniki błędów, aby zapewnić zgodność z umowami o poziomie usług (SLA).
4. Monitorowanie i alerty
Konfiguracja alertów czasu rzeczywistego dla anomalii w celu proaktywnego rozwiązywania potencjalnych problemów podczas testu.
5. Interpretacja wyników
Analiza wyników testu za pomocą paneli LoadFocus, aby uzyskać praktyczne wskazówki do poprawy systemu.
Typy testów wydajności w tym szablonie
Szablon obsługuje różne scenariusze testowe w celu potwierdzenia różnych aspektów wydajności systemu:
Testowanie obciążenia
Wypchnij swój system poza jego oczekiwaną pojemność, aby zidentyfikować punkty krytyczne.
Testowanie obciążenia
Symuluj oczekiwane wzorce ruchu w celu oceny wydajności systemu podczas normalnych i szczytowych obciążeń.
Testowanie szczytowe
Oceń reakcję systemu na nagłe wzrosty ruchu.
Testowanie wytrzymałościowe
Testuj zachowanie systemu podczas utrzymywania wysokiego obciążenia przez długi czas.
Testowanie skalowalności
Stopniowo zwiększaj liczbę użytkowników, aby ocenić, jak dobrze system skaluje się.
Korzyści z korzystania z tego szablonu
Wczesne wykrywanie problemów
Identyfikuj wąskie gardła wydajności przed wpływem na użytkowników.
Poprawiona stabilność systemu
Optymalizuj wydajność, aby utrzymać responsywność podczas wzrostów ruchu.
Lepsze planowanie zasobów
Skuteczne alokowanie zasobów systemowych w celu obsługi szczytowych obciążeń.
Udoskonalone doświadczenie użytkownika
Upewnij się, że Twoja aplikacja działa niezawodnie, bez względu na poziom ruchu.
Zgodność z SLA
Spełniaj zobowiązania dotyczące wydajności i zapewnij spójne doświadczenie użytkownika.
Dlaczego wybrać LoadFocus do testowania wydajności dla ruchu o dużej konkurencji?
LoadFocus sprawia, że testowanie wydajności jest dostępne, skalowalne i efektywne:
- Zasięg globalny: Testuj z ponad 26 regionów chmurowych, aby replikować zróżnicowane warunki użytkowników.
- Skalowalne testowanie obciążenia: Uruchamiaj testy z tysiącami wirtualnych użytkowników bez wysiłku.
- Wszechstronna analiza: Zdobądź praktyczne wskazówki dzięki szczegółowym metrykom wydajności i wizualizacjom.
- Integracja CI/CD: Włącz testy obciążeniowe do swoich ciągłych procesów wdrażania dla ciągłej walidacji.
Podsumowanie
Ten szablon wyposaża Cię w pewność siebie podczas testowania zdolności Twojego systemu do obsługi dużej konkurencji. Korzystając z Testowania obciążenia LoadFocus, możesz odkryć problemy wydajności, zoptymalizować infrastrukturę i zapewnić bezproblemowe doświadczenie dla użytkowników w każdych warunkach ruchu.
FAQ dotyczące testowania wydajności dla ruchu o dużej konkurencji
Jaki jest cel testowania wydajności dla ruchu o dużej konkurencji?
Zapewnienie, że Twój system może obsłużyć duże wolumeny użytkowników bez degradacji wydajności.
Czy mogę dostosować szablon?
Tak, szablon jest w pełni dostosowywalny do spełnienia konkretnych wymagań aplikacji.
Jakie metryki powinienem śledzić?
Kluczowe metryki obejmują czas odpowiedzi, wskaźnik błędów i wykorzystanie zasobów.
Jak często powinienem przeprowadzać testy?
Przeprowadzaj testy przed głównymi aktualizacjami lub wzrostami ruchu oraz jako część regularnej konserwacji.
Czy jest to odpowiednie dla małych firm?
Absolutnie. Testowanie zapewnia niezawodność, niezależnie od wielkości firmy.
Czy mogę testować ruch z geograficznie rozproszonych lokalizacji?
Tak, symuluj ruch z wielu regionów chmurowych za pomocą LoadFocus.
Jak szybka jest twoja strona internetowa?
Podnieś jej prędkość i SEO bezproblemowo dzięki naszemu darmowemu testowi prędkości.Zasługujesz na lepsze usługi testowania
Umożliw swoje doświadczenia cyfrowe! Kompleksowa i przyjazna użytkownikowi platforma chmury do testowania obciążenia i prędkości oraz monitoringu.Zacznij testowanie teraz→